Subject: [PATCH 1/2] clk: rockchip: mark rk3399 GIC clocks as critical
Date: Fri, 13 May 2016 11:42:16 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1463164937-91089-1-git-send-email-briannorris@chromium.org> (raw)

We never want to kill the GIC.

Noticed when making other clock fixups, and seeing the newly-constructed
clock tree try to disable cpll, where we had this parent structure:

  aclk_gic <------\
                  |--- aclk_gic_pre <-- cpll <-- pll_cpll
  aclk_gic_noc <--/

Signed-off-by: Brian Norris <briannorris@chromium.org>
---
 drivers/clk/rockchip/clk-rk3399.c | 2 ++
 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/clk/rockchip/clk-rk3399.c b/drivers/clk/rockchip/clk-rk3399.c
index 291543f52caa..145756c4f3c8 100644
--- a/drivers/clk/rockchip/clk-rk3399.c
+++ b/drivers/clk/rockchip/clk-rk3399.c
@@ -1466,6 +1466,8 @@ static struct rockchip_clk_branch rk3399_clk_pmu_branches[] __initdata = {
 
 static const char *const rk3399_cru_critical_clocks[] __initconst = {
 	"aclk_cci_pre",
+	"aclk_gic",
+	"aclk_gic_noc",
 	"pclk_perilp0",
 	"pclk_perilp0",
 	"hclk_perilp0",
